EWP Ticket vs Scissor Lift Ticket Explained

On a construction or industrial site, using the wrong term can lead to the wrong course being booked. The EWP ticket vs scissor lift ticket question matters because a boom lift and a scissor lift do not always carry the same licensing requirements, even though both are elevating work platforms.

For operators, the difference affects employability and confidence on site. For employers and supervisors, it affects compliance, plant allocation and whether workers have been properly trained for the equipment they are being asked to operate. The right outcome is not simply a card in a wallet. It is verified competency for the specific machine, work environment and task.

What people mean by an EWP ticket

“EWP ticket” is commonly used as a broad term for training to operate an elevated work platform. That can include scissor lifts, vertical lifts, trailer-mounted booms, articulating boom lifts and telescopic boom lifts. However, the term can also refer specifically to the nationally recognised high risk work licence required for certain boom-type EWPs.

In Victoria and across Australia, a boom-type elevating work platform with a boom length of 11 metres or more requires a high risk work licence. The relevant unit is TLILIC0005 Licence to operate a boom-type elevating work platform (boom length 11 metres or more). Successful applicants are assessed by an accredited assessor and, once issued, hold the appropriate high risk work licence class.

This is the licence many employers mean when they ask whether an applicant has an “EWP ticket”. It applies to the size and type of boom, not simply to any machine that elevates a worker. A boom lift can place the basket beyond the machine’s base, creating different operating hazards from a vertical-only platform.

Boom-type EWPs under 11 metres do not require this high risk work licence. That does not mean an untrained person can operate one. Employers still have duties under Victorian occupational health and safety law to ensure operators are adequately trained, instructed and supervised for the equipment and work being undertaken.

What a scissor lift ticket covers

A scissor lift raises its platform vertically using a crossed, folding support mechanism. Unlike a boom lift, it does not normally extend the platform out and away from the machine’s base. It is often used for internal fit-outs, warehouse work, maintenance, electrical installation, cladding, glazing and general construction work where workers need a stable elevated platform.

A scissor lift does not require the 11-metre boom-type EWP high risk work licence. Instead, operators generally need recognised EWP training and a Statement of Attainment for the relevant nationally accredited unit, commonly RIIHAN301E Operate elevating work platform. Site-specific familiarisation and verification of competency may also be required.

This distinction is where many workers get caught out. Holding a high risk work licence for a large boom lift does not automatically demonstrate current competency on every scissor lift model. Equally, completing scissor lift training does not authorise a worker to operate a boom-type EWP over 11 metres where a high risk work licence is required.

The machine, its controls, safety systems and the task all matter. A worker may understand basic elevated work principles but still need instruction on the particular platform, manufacturer requirements, emergency lowering procedure, battery charging arrangements or terrain limitations of the machine on site.

EWP ticket vs scissor lift ticket: the practical difference

The simplest way to separate the two is by looking at the equipment and its reach. A scissor lift ticket relates to competency in operating an elevating work platform that generally travels and lifts vertically. An EWP high risk work licence applies to boom-type platforms with a boom length of 11 metres or more.

The difference is not about one qualification being better than the other. It is about matching training to the plant being used.

A worker operating a six-metre electric scissor lift inside a warehouse may need nationally recognised EWP training, site induction and familiarisation with that machine. A worker operating a 15-metre articulated boom lift on a construction project needs the relevant high risk work licence, as well as site-specific instruction and a clear understanding of the task plan.

For smaller boom lifts, employers should assess what training and evidence of competency is appropriate. The absence of a high risk work licence requirement does not reduce the need for safe work practices. Entrapment, falls, uneven ground, overhead services, traffic movement, wind conditions and poor pre-start inspections remain serious risks.

When do you need a high risk work licence?

You need a high risk work licence when operating a boom-type elevating work platform with a boom length of 11 metres or more. This requirement applies whether the boom is articulated or telescopic, and whether the machine is diesel, electric, ute-mounted or trailer-mounted.

The 11-metre measurement refers to the boom length, not the working height shown on the machine decal. These figures can be very different. A platform with a working height above 11 metres may not necessarily have an 11-metre boom, while another machine may fall within the licensing requirement based on its boom dimensions. Always confirm the plant specification rather than relying on assumptions.

For contractors, a high risk work licence should be current and available for verification before allocating a worker to an applicable boom lift. For labour hire and subcontractor arrangements, checking licences at mobilisation is sensible, but it is not enough on its own. Supervisors should also confirm experience, recent use and ability to operate the particular EWP safely.

Training is only one part of site compliance

A ticket or licence demonstrates a level of formal training or assessment. It does not replace the systems needed to control risk on site. Before operating any EWP, the operator should understand the manufacturer’s operating instructions, complete the required pre-start checks and identify hazards in the work area.

Particular attention is needed around overhead powerlines, penetrations, voids, suspended loads, overhead structures and vehicle routes. On outdoor sites, ground bearing capacity, slopes, weather and wind limits can quickly change whether a machine is suitable. On indoor sites, narrow aisles, doorways, racking, sprinkler pipework and pedestrian exclusion zones require equally careful planning.

Rescue planning also deserves more than a box-tick. If an operator becomes incapacitated in an elevated platform, workers on the ground need to know who can operate the emergency controls, how the area will be controlled and when emergency services must be contacted. Waiting until an incident occurs is not a rescue plan.

Choosing the right course for your work

Start with the equipment you need to operate now and the work you expect to pursue. If your role involves scissor lifts and smaller EWPs, nationally accredited EWP operator training may be the appropriate starting point. It provides a practical foundation in planning, pre-operational checks, safe operation, shutdown and reporting faults or hazards.

If you will operate boom-type EWPs with a boom length of 11 metres or more, you need to pursue the relevant high risk work licence. Workers who regularly move between construction, maintenance and industrial sites may benefit from holding both the high risk work licence where required and current evidence of competency for the broader range of EWPs used by their employer.

Employers should avoid booking a generic course based only on the phrase “EWP ticket”. Review the plant register, confirm the models and boom dimensions in use, and consider the environments workers will encounter. This avoids sending workers to training that does not meet site or project requirements.

For experienced operators, a verification of competency can be valuable where an employer needs current, documented evidence that a worker can safely operate a particular type of plant. It is particularly useful after a long break from operating, when changing sites, or when a client requires a formal competency check before access is granted.

Questions operators and employers should ask

Before enrolling, ask whether the course leads to a high risk work licence, a Statement of Attainment, or an industry card. These are not interchangeable documents. Ask which EWP types are included in the practical assessment and whether the training reflects the machines used in your workplace.

It is also worth confirming whether site induction, familiarisation or additional competency assessment will still be needed after training. On well-managed sites, the answer is often yes. Formal qualification establishes a baseline; safe operation depends on applying it to the machine and conditions in front of you.
